Analysis of methods to estimate evapotranspiration for optimization of drainage systems

There are various methods to estimate the potential evapotranspiration (ETP). The simplified methods present limitations in relation to precision of the obtained results, while the more complex methods present the difficulty of availability of necessary data for calculation. In the present study the Thornthwaite and Camargo methods were compared with the Penman-Monteith method to verify the influence in obtaining daily ETP for the design of a drainage system, using the SISDRENA model. It is concluded that the differences among the methods did not affect significantly the calculation of economic drain spacing.
